“Lafayette Science Museum has an interactive exhibit exploring paleontology, marine biology, and geology, plus a planetarium. The museum offers a fun, hands-on experience for curious minds of all ages, and its exhibits and installations are designed to enlighten and educate. The museum is a natural history museum and planetarium, and the Lafayette Science Museum is open. The museum features daily showings of the night sky, as well as educational and entertaining programs shown regularly along its domed walls. Lafayette Science Museum has a large collection of exhibit pieces and archived materials. The museum's all-digital planetarium now sits at the heart of the city on Jefferson Street. The museum is preserved at this combination museum and planetarium, which houses over 1,000 paintings, prints, and sculptures of Louisiana artists, along with regularly changing exhibits and planetarium programs. Lafayette Science Museum offers free admission for children under 2 and members.”
